What Are ACCA Subjects?
ACCA subjects are the courses you need to pass to get the qualification. Each subject teaches a specific skill. Some subjects focus on accounting, while others focus on auditing or management.
There are 13 main ACCA subjects. ACCA divides them into different levels. The subjects cover areas like financial reporting, taxation, audit, and business law. You need to understand all subjects to complete the qualification.

How ACCA Levels Work
The ACCA qualification has three levels. Each level tests different knowledge and skills. The levels are Applied Knowledge, Applied Skills, and Strategic Professional.
The first level, Applied Knowledge, is simple. It covers basic accounting and business concepts. Most students can pass it with regular practice.
The second level is Applied Skills. It is harder than the first. This level teaches more detailed accounting, management, and taxation skills. You will learn how to apply knowledge to real business situations.
The final level is Strategic Professional. It is the hardest level. It focuses on advanced topics. You also learn how to make decisions in complex business scenarios. Passing this level shows you are ready for professional work.

Understand the Exam Pattern
Each ACCA subject has exams. Understanding the exam pattern is very important. Some subjects have multiple-choice questions. Others have long-answer questions or case studies.
Practice questions in the exam format. This helps you feel confident on the exam day. Check how much time you need for each question. Time management is important to pass ACCA exams.
